This is the story of Kit, who moves with his parents back to the old mining town they came from Stoneygate, when his grandmother dies and his grandfather needs looking after. David Almond is a British children's writer who has penned several novels, each one to critical acclaim. Kit is drawn to a boy named John Askew, a dark, hulking brute of a boy, who engineers a spooky game with the local kids called Death.
